I have noticed a boost if my item identifier hash is lightweight.

For example, comparing using index as ID, a short unique string as ID, or an entire complex hashable struct as ID, the simpler your item identifier, the better it is performance wise.

This can be observed via profiling.

One of the key takeaways when working on a SwiftUI app is the importance of using Instruments.

Today, I learned that initializing models inside a ForEach can be costly, even if the individual operation seems minimal.
